Position Overview

The Human Resources Director oversees all people-related functions across the company’s hotel and restaurant properties. This role is responsible for developing HR strategy, building strong organizational culture, ensuring compliance, and supporting property-level leaders in achieving operational excellence. The ideal candidate is hands-on, hospitality-savvy, and passionate about creating an exceptional employee experience.


Key Responsibilities

1. HR Strategy & Leadership

  • Develop and execute HR strategy aligned with company growth plans across hotels, restaurants, and the corporate team.
  • Serve as a thought partner to executive leadership on organizational structure, staffing needs, and workforce planning.
  • Champion company culture and ensure consistent values and service standards across all properties.


2. Talent Acquisition & Onboarding

  • Oversee end-to-end recruitment for property-level and corporate roles, with an emphasis on reducing turnover and elevating service quality.
  • Implement hiring best practices, recruiting tools, and talent pipelines for culinary, operations, and management roles.
  • Lead onboarding programs that support retention, engagement, and brand alignment.


3. Employee Relations & Culture

  • Serve as a trusted advisor to property GMs, chefs, and department leaders on employee relations issues.
  • Promote a positive, inclusive workplace environment and uphold fair, consistent HR practices.
  • Design and drive employee engagement initiatives, recognition programs, and open-door communication processes.


4. Learning, Development & Performance Management

  • Build and implement training programs for leadership development, service standards, compliance, and company culture.
  • Lead performance review processes, coaching leaders on goal-setting and talent development.
  • Identify high-potential employees and support internal mobility and succession planning.


5. Compliance & Risk Management

  • Ensure full compliance with federal, state, and local labor laws (wage & hour, scheduling, harassment, safety, tip compliance, etc.).
  • Maintain accurate HR documentation, employee files, and reporting.
  • Oversee workers’ compensation cases, safety programs, and risk-mitigation initiatives.


6. Compensation, Benefits & HR Systems

  • Collaborate with leadership to refine compensation structures and benefits offerings.
  • Oversee payroll accuracy in partnership with Finance.
  • Manage HR systems (HRIS, ATS, LMS) and ensure data integrity.


Qualifications

  • 7–10 years of HR experience, with at least 3 years in a leadership or multi-unit role.
  • MUST have a background in hospitality (hotels or restaurants required; boutique or lifestyle experience preferred).
  • Strong knowledge of employment law, best practices, and hospitality HR challenges (seasonal staffing, high-volume turnover, tip structures, etc.).
  • Experience building HR processes and systems in growing organizations.
  • Excellent communication, coaching, and conflict-resolution skills.
  • High emotional intelligence, discretion, and professionalism.
  • HR certifications (PHR/SPHR/SHRM-CP/SHRM-SCP) a plus.
